!!10 points!!!What did J. J. Thomson experiment with?

A. Gold foil
B. A cathode ray
C. Light hitting metal
D. Oil drops

Respuesta :

Answer:

B.

Explanation:

J.J. Thomson's experiments with cathode ray tubes showed that all atoms contain tiny negatively charged subatomic particles or electrons. Thomson proposed the plum pudding model of the atom, which had negatively-charged electrons embedded within a positively-charged "soup."
